HK, mainland stocks go back to traditional plays

Mainland and Hong Kong stocks rose on Monday, led by consumer shares, though gains were limited by weakness in tech plays. The benchmark Hang Seng Index rose 269 points, or one percent, to 25,937 on turnover of HK$240.28 billion, driven by consumer and property shares, while chipmakers and AI stocks sank.
